 Hunger circus -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
"Hunger circus" (Romanian: Circ al foamei) was a colloquial name for any in a series of identical buildings which were to be completed as part of Nicolae Ceauşescu's program of systematization during his period as ruler of Romania.
The irony was reinforced by the connotation of "circus" as ridiculous farce.
With transcendent irony, the hunger circuses left unfinished after the 1989 Revolution were later completed, under a revised architectural plan, as eminently capitalist malls such as Bucharest Mall, City Mall and Plaza România.

The circus is a recurring subject in Fellini’s films, where it often functions as a simulacrum of the real world, revealing its contradictions and paradoxes through grotesque exaggeration and parody.
The master of ceremonies for this Roman circus is a character designed by Fellini as a semi-autobiographical figure embodying essentially his own experience and perspective—Marcello, played by Fellini’s frequent leading man Marcello Mastroianni.
